On 9/24/18 1:13 PM, nosay wrote:
> I want to compile linux-2.4.0 kernel source. The README writes:
> COMPILING the kernel:
>  - Make sure you have gcc-2.91.66 (egcs-1.1.2) available.  gcc 2.95.2 may
>    also work but is not as safe, and *gcc 2.7.2.3 is no longer supported*.
>    Also remember to upgrade your binutils package (for as/ld/nm and company)
>    if necessary. For more information, refer to ./Documentation/Changes.
> 
> But I can’t find gcc-2.91.66 in https://gcc.gnu.org/releases.html. And it says “gcc-2.95.2 is no longer maintained” in https://gcc.gnu.org/gcc-2.95/. So can you tell me how to get gcc-2.91.66 or gcc-2.95.2? thank you very much!
> 
> 
> 
It's been a long time.  I would see if any of the egcs releases
correspond to what you need.  They're available via anonymous ftp from
gcc.gnu.org/pub/gcc/old-releases/egcs

gcc-2.95 would be found in

gcc.gnu.org/pub/gcc/gcc-2
